    Warning: The automatic transaxle range selector cable is made out of two cable sections. After initial connection never separate the two metal couplings from one another. Integrity of the connection of the two metal couplings will be lost if separation of the two metal couplings occurs. When servicing the transaxle remove the cable at the automatic transaxle range selector lever and at the automatic transaxle range selector cable bracket. If either section of the cable needs to be replaced, replace both of the cable sections. Loss of connection integrity of the two metal couplings can cause loss of transaxle shift control which could result in personal injury.

    Note: Adjust the automatic transaxle range selector cable while the transaxle and the gear selector are in the Park position only. Failure to do so may cause mis-adjustment.

  1. Set the park brake and chock the wheels.
  2. Verify the transaxle shift control lever is in the park position.
  3. Verify the transaxle manual shift lever is in the park position.

  5. Release the shift control cable adjuster clip.

  7. Slide the two halves of the shift control cable together until all free play is removed.

  9. Depress the adjuster clip locking the adjuster clip completely.
  10. Pull both halves of the cable in opposite directions to verify the cable adjuster is secured.
  11. Check the transaxle shift control lever in all gear selections for proper operation.
